Listen & view The Tree People's lyrics & tabs

The Tree People consisted of songwriter and composer Stephen Cohen on guitar and voice, Jeff Stier on percussion and recorder, Rachel Lademan on flute and James Thornbury on bass. The trio released one self-titled album in 1979, which was originally released as a super limited LP and which has has been reissued as a CD recently. A second Tree People album, Human Voices, from 1984, will be reissued...read more

Mellow psychedelic folk 70s folk acoustic

Similar Artists of The Tree People

Top Tracks of The Tree People

Loading Time :0.30258321762085